There has been two tournaments thus far:
[http://warlight.net/MultiPlayer.aspx?TournamentID=1179]
(
http://warlight.net/MultiPlayer.aspx?TournamentID=1179)
[http://warlight.net/MultiPlayer.aspx?TournamentID=1206]
(
http://warlight.net/MultiPlayer.aspx?TournamentID=1206)
These are member ran and you would have had to check the forums for the signups as it's the easiest way to get the message across (besides a pop-up from Fizzer).
I think creating one every week/month is not good idea because someone who is looking to get a membership is probably looking to join each tournament and should that person win, they would mess up all the other tournaments they are in (i.e. they'll have to surrender).
More tournaments are soon to come but just make sure you watch the forums for a sign up spot.